This week, our guest is Maddy Robinson from Yoga with Maddy. Maddy is a yoga instructor (among other things) with a passion for sharing accessible yoga - more about the holistic benefits and less about the showy positions. We got into a wide range of topics, from forcing yourself to be a superwoman when it comes to diet culture, through healing journeys and how boundaries can set us free.
In the episode we discuss:
What accessible yoga actually is (4:09)The pressure to act like a superwoman (6:16)Our views on "diet culture" (6:53)Acts of service - giving to ourselves vs to others (11:39)Recognising our brain's hidden "programming" (14:27)The problem with "casual" self-care advice (16:00)What radical honesty is and why it's important (19:55)Maddy's journey with kinship foster caring (21:52)What boundaries changed for Maddy (27:04)
